-
- 通过按照元音字母在字符串中的索引位置重新排列,修改字符串
- 在本文中,我们将讨论如何通过在各自索引处按字母顺序重新排列元音来修改C++中的给定字符串。我们还将解释用于解决此问题的方法,并提供带有测试用例的示例。问题陈述给定一个字符串,按字母顺序在各自的索引处重新排列元音。字符串中的辅音应保持其原始顺序。例如,给定字符串“tutorialspoint”,输出应为“tatiriolspount”。方法这个问题可以使用简单的算法来解决。我们可以首先创建一个单独的字符串,其中按各自的顺序包含给定字符串中的所有元音。然后我们可以按字母顺序对该字符串进行排序。最后,
- C++ . 后端开发 1034 2023-09-06 18:53:06
-
- 应用、优势和缺点的双端队列
- Deque或双端队列是一种顺序线性收集数据队列,提供类似于双端队列的功能。在此数据结构中,该方法不遵循先进先出(FIFO)规则进行数据处理。这种数据结构也称为双端队列,因为元素插入到队列的末尾并从前面删除。对于双端队列,我们只能从两端添加和删除数据。双端队列操作的时间复杂度为O(1)。有两种类型的双端队列-输入受限单端输入限制。允许从两端删除数据。输出受限单端输出限制。允许向两端插入数据。以下命令可帮助编码人员使用双端队列上的数据集池执行各种操作-push_back()-从双端队列的后面插入
- C++ . 后端开发 798 2023-09-06 18:13:06
-
- 获取给定复数的虚部的C++程序
- 现代科学在很大程度上依赖于复数的概念,这一概念最初是通过GirolamoCardano在16世纪引入的在17世纪初建立。复数的公式是a+ib,其中a保留html代码并且b是实数。一个复数被认为有两个部分:实部<a>和虚部(<ib>)。i或iota的值为√-1。C++中的复数类是一个用于表示复数的类。C++中的complex类可以表示并控制几个复数操作。我们来看一下如何表示和控制显示复数。imag()成员函数如前所述,复数由实部和虚部两部分组成。显示实部我们使用real()
- C++ . 后端开发 952 2023-09-06 18:05:05
-
- 打印由给定字符串列表构建的Trie的所有可能节点
- 在C++中,trie是一种高级数据结构,用于存储树的集合。单词trie来自检索一词,它被称为数字树或前缀树。让我们通过给定的字符串列表来举一个所有可能的联接的例子。我们将字符串输入定义为{“tutor”,“true”,“tuo”}我们可以观察到不同的字符串与单个字符串相连。所以这里的t和u是连接所有可能字符串的字符列表。在本文中,我们将使用trie数据结构解决一个字符串列表中所有可能的连接。语法structname_of_structure{data_typevar_name;//datamem
- C++ . 后端开发 988 2023-09-06 18:01:03
-
- C++程序打印8个星星图案
- 以金字塔、正方形和菱形等不同格式显示星形图案非常有用常见于基础编程和逻辑构建。我们见过几颗星星学习编程中的循环语句时的数字模式问题。在本文中,我们将在C++中显示由星星组成的数字八(8)。在这个程序中,我们取行号n,它是8的上半部分的大小。下半部分将是相同的。八个图案如下所示带星星的八种图案*********************在上面的例子中,行数,n=5。对于前五行,8的上半部分是正在形成。当行号为1、n和n*2时,星号打印在连续时尚。对于其余的其他行,仅打印两颗星。让我们看看算法以便更好
- C++ . 后端开发 2308 2023-09-06 17:49:06
-
- C++程序用于找出可以从图中减少的最大得分量
- 假设有一个加权无向图,它有n个顶点和m条边。图的得分定义为图中所有边权重的总和。边权重可以是负数,如果移除它们,图的得分将增加。我们需要做的是,在保持图连通的同时,通过移除图中的边来使得图的得分最小化。我们需要找出可以减少的最大得分。图以数组'edges'的形式给出,其中每个元素的形式为{weight,{vertex1,vertex2}}。因此,如果输入为n=5,m=6,edges={{2,{1,2}},{2,{1,3}},{1,{2,3}},{3,{2,4}},{2,{2,5}},{1,{3,
- C++ . 后端开发 1372 2023-09-06 17:25:24
-
- 最小的重复数字中的1的个数
- 在这个问题中,我们只需要打印最小单位中的1的数量。reunit是一个正数,如休闲数学中的11、111或1111,只有数字1。reunit的形式为$\mathrm{(10*n-1)/9}$示例$\mathrm{(10*10-1)/9}$给出11。$\mathrm{(10*100-1)/9}$给出111。$\mathrm{(10*1000-1)/9}$给出1111。上面的问题指出,我们给定任意正整数N,其单位数字为3,我们需要确定能被给定数字N整除的最小单位。例如,如果我们给出N=13。输出:6N,
- C++ . 后端开发 1880 2023-09-06 17:21:09
-
- 在C语言中使用多线程进行线性搜索
- 这里我们将看到如何应用多线程概念来搜索数组中的一个元素。这里的方法非常简单。我们将创建一些线程,然后将数组分成不同的部分。不同的线程会在不同的部分进行搜索。之后,当找到该元素时,启用标志来识别该元素。示例#include<stdio.h>#include<pthread.h>#defineMAX16#defineTHREAD_MAX4intarray[MAX]={1,5,7,10,12,14,15,18,20,22,25,27,30,64,110,220};intkey=
- C++ . 后端开发 983 2023-09-06 17:13:06
-
- 检查给定的字符串是否只能被拆分为ABC的子序列
- 字符串的子序列是指字符串的一部分,其中可以从字符串的任何位置(零个或多个元素)取出字符,而无需更改字符的顺序并形成新的字符串。在这个问题中,我们给出了一个长度为N的字符串,其中字符串的每个字符都属于“A”、“B”或“C”字符。我们的任务是找到该字符串只能拆分为子序列“ABC”或“Not”。如果字符串仅拆分为子序列“ABC”,则返回“yes”,否则返回“no”。Input1:str=“AABCBC”Output1:yes说明-分割的方式是将字符串分割成“ABC”的2个子序列,如下-其中一种可能的方
- C++ . 后端开发 846 2023-09-06 17:01:21
-
- 使用向量和队列实现BFS,按照CLRS算法在C程序中的实现
- 在CLRS书中,BFS算法使用向量和队列来描述。我们必须使用C++STL来实现该算法。首先让我们看一下算法。算法BFS(G,s)−begin foreachvertexuinG.V-{s},do u.color:=white u.d:=infinity u.p:=NI
- C++ . 后端开发 1465 2023-09-06 16:37:06
-
- 使两个字符串之间的最小交换次数,使得一个字符串严格大于另一个字符串
- 在本文中,我们将讨论一个有趣的字符串操作问题-"在两个字符串之间需要进行的最小交换次数,使得一个字符串严格大于另一个字符串"。我们将了解这个问题,详细介绍解决它的策略,用C++实现它,并通过一个相关的例子来澄清概念。理解问题陈述给定两个长度相等的字符串,我们的目标是确定使一个字符串严格大于另一个字符串所需的最小字符交换次数。字符在两个字符串之间交换,每次交换操作都涉及到两个字符串中的一个字符。字符串按字典顺序比较,其中'a'<'b'<'c',依此类推。方法这个想法
- C++ . 后端开发 877 2023-09-06 16:29:06
-
- 数组元素通过单个移动移动了k个位置?
- 假设我们有一个数组,其中包含n个元素,从1到n的顺序被打乱。给定另一个整数K。有N个人排队打羽毛球。前两个玩家将去打球,然后失败者将去排队的末尾。胜者将与队列中的下一个人比赛,依此类推。他们将一直打球,直到有人连续赢得K次。然后该选手成为胜者。如果队列是[2,1,3,4,5],K=2,那么输出将是5。现在看一下解释:(2,1)比赛,2获胜,所以1将被添加到队列中,队列变为[3,4,5,1](2,3)比赛,3获胜,所以2将被添加到队列中,队列变为[4,5,1,2](3,4)比赛,4获胜,所以3将被
- C++ . 后端开发 880 2023-09-06 16:25:06
-
- 所有从1到n中取出的组合的乘积之和
- 如果从1到n逐个取数,可能会有多种组合。例如,如果我们一次只取一个数字,组合的数量将为nC1。Ifwetaketwonumbersatatime,thenumberofcombinationswillbenC2.Hence,thetotalnumberofcombinationswillbenC1+nC2+…+nCn.要找到所有组合的总和,我们必须使用一种高效的方法。否则,时间和空间复杂度会变得非常高。ProblemStatement找出从1到N中每次取出的数字的所有组合的乘积之和。Nisagi
- C++ . 后端开发 1339 2023-09-06 16:01:06
-
- C语言中有哪些不同类型的常量?
- 常量是程序执行过程中不能改变的值;在C语言中,一个数字或者一个字符或者一个字符串被称为常量。它可以是任何数据类型。常量也称为文字。常量有两种类型-主常量-整数、浮点数和字符称为主常量。辅助常量-数组、结构体、指针、枚举等,称为辅助常量。语法constdatatypevariable;主要常量示例 实时演示#include<stdio.h>intmain(){ constintheight=20; consti
- C++ . 后端开发 2314 2023-09-06 15:33:22
-
- 计算等边三角形的面积和周长的程序
- 三角形是一个具有三个边的封闭图形。等边三角形的所有边都相等。等边三角形的面积和周长可以使用以下公式计算:等边三角形的面积=(√3)/4*a2等边三角形的周长=3*a代码逻辑要计算等边三角形的面积,程序使用平方根和幂函数。数学库具有这两个函数,可以用来在程序中进行计算。下面的代码显示程序计算等边三角形的面积和周长,示例 现场演示#include<stdio.h>#include<math.h>intmain(){ intside=5,p
- C++ . 后端开发 2146 2023-09-06 15:21:16
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

